Site archéologique de Saint Seurin

Registered monuments and sites

The archaeological site of Saint-Seurin is one of the oldest vestiges of Bordeaux's past.

It is a place where part of an Early Christian cemetery has been discovered, one which occupied the "Place des Martyrs de la Résistance" and stretched all the way to Rue Judaïque ans Rue Castéja. In total, more than 400 graves have been excavated. According to tradition, this burial ground would have been consecrated by Christ, surrounded by his saints. Some of the gallant knights who died at Roncevaux may hav been buried here.
